Lions Club Delivers Lifesaving Equipment to Kamuzu Central Hospital
Patients requiring urgent eye treatment at are set to benefit from improved services following a major donation of medical equipment worth K60 million by the .

The equipment, sourced through under the leadership of its director , is expected to significantly strengthen ophthalmological services at the hospital.
Head of the Ophthalmology Department at KCH, , welcomed the donation, describing it as timely and critical to improving patient care. He revealed that the department handles between 10 and 20 emergency eye surgeries every week, placing immense pressure on existing resources.

Nyaka further pointed out ongoing challenges with outdated and unreliable equipment, particularly operating microscopes whose bulbs frequently burn out. These breakdowns often result in surgical delays and increased maintenance costs, affecting the department’s efficiency.

President of the Lions Club of Capital City, , said the donation was made in direct response to a request from KCH. She emphasized that the intervention aims to address critical gaps that have been limiting the hospital’s ability to effectively treat patients with eye conditions.
The donation marks a significant step toward improving eye care services in Malawi, offering renewed hope to thousands of patients who depend on KCH for specialized treatment.
